directions

  • Melt butter in stockpot. Add onion and cook for 5 minutes until softened.
  • Stir in tomatoes, carrots, chicken stock, bay leaves, cinnamon stick, parsley, and thyme. Bring to a boil.
  • Reduce heat to low and simmer for 15 to 20 minutes until vegetables are tender.
  • Cool soup and puree in a blender or food processor (hand blenders are best - that way you don't have to transfer the soup out of the pot).
  • Reheat soup in pot, adding cream if desired.
  • Season soup with salt and pepper. Serve.
